Predicate agreement means that:
 
  A. a predicate must agree with its simple subject in number and in person.
  B. a simple subject must agree with its compound subject.
  C. a predicate must agree with its compound subject in number and not in person.
  D. a predicate must agree with its simple subject in person and not in number.

Question 2

A sentence reads Stephanie borrowed Sam's new book. In this sentence, the transitive verb is _____.
 
  A. borrowed
  B. Stephanie
  C. new
  D. book

Answer to Question 1

A
Predicate agreement means that a predicate must agree with its simple subject in number and
in person. This statement is the basic rule of agreement for all sentences.

Answer to Question 2

A
In the given sentence, the transitive verb is borrowed. A transitive verb is a verb that has an
object or a receiver of the verb's action.
